Output e20868b757939f844b8fae25652449631a6f80ccef3b94c578119211be174f23:2

value
37480
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ffc6a8d155de45e48392e6ca4bd0bb3591cd565a OP_EQUALVERIFY OP_CHECKSIG
address
1QKRJ1ywGRMs4xUFsbu68ULAqreY4QnihC
transaction
e20868b757939f844b8fae25652449631a6f80ccef3b94c578119211be174f23
spent
true